Camera Settings
For portraits like this, a wide aperture (f/1.8 to f/2.8) can help isolate the subject from the background, creating a pleasing bokeh effect. A faster shutter speed is also essential to avoid motion blur, especially if there's any movement from the wind or snow. ISO settings should be adjusted based on lighting; in bright snow, keep it low (100-400) to maintain clarity.
Lighting Setup
Natural light is your best friend here. Position your subject so that they're facing the light source, which could be the overcast sky. This soft, diffused light minimizes harsh shadows and creates a flattering look. If the sun peeks through, consider using a reflector to bounce light back onto the subject’s face.

Common Mistakes
One common pitfall is underexposing the subject due to the bright snow. Always check your histogram to ensure details are retained in both highlights and shadows. Another mistake is failing to capture the subject's expression; encourage them to interact with their coffee or the environment for a more candid feel.
Creative Tips
To achieve professional-looking results, experiment with angles. A slightly lower angle can add grandeur and confidence to your subject. Incorporating elements like falling snow or steam from the coffee can add dynamism to the shot. Lastly, consider the color palette; the navy coat against a white backdrop can be striking, so emphasize that contrast in your composition.
